Abstract

From the more distant members and some not so distant, the plaint is often heard that they cannot justify the expense and time required to attend the AIME Annual Meeting. Almost invariably, the reason given takes this form: "I just don't see that I would get enough out of it." Often the would-be clincher is added: "Besides, the meat of it all comes out in print anyway." Not long ago, a group of us who have seldom missed a meeting in recent years fell to discussing this phenomenon, and found ourselves in emphatic agreement that anyone holding such a belief indicates by his first remark that he does not know how to attend a convention, and by his second, proves it. He is, by and large, the man who has never been there, and of him, there are many.
